CIS LONG STEEL: Offer range widens, but deals remain rare

April 24, 2020 / www.metalbulletin.com / Article Link

The range of offers for rebar and wire rod exports from the Commonwealth of Independent States (CIS) region has widened so far in the second half of April.

Rebar offers from the CIS have varied widely, but have stayed within the range of $380-410 per tonne fob Black Sea.
Some mills are keeping their offers on the lower side to attract customers, while others - mainly from Russia, where the domestic market has been comparatively stronger despite the slowdown caused by the Covid-19 restrictions - are keeping prices closer to the upper end of the range.
